teethe

v.
US //ˈtið// teethe
Origin

From Middle English tethen, from Old English tēþan (“to teethe”), from Proto-West Germanic tanþijan, from Proto-Germanic tanþijaną (“to teethe”), from Proto-Germanic *tanþs (“tooth”). Cognate with German zähnen (“to provide with teeth”).
